3Maaroo, Fourth Mehla, Second House:
4One Universal Creator God. By The Grace Of The True Guru:
5Suk-deva and Janak meditated on the Naam; following the Guru's Teachings, they sought the Sanctuary of the Lord, Har, Har.
6God met Sudama and removed his poverty; through loving devotional worship, he crossed over.
7God is the Lover of His devotees; the Lord's Name is fufilling; God showers His Mercy on the Gurmukhs. ||1||
8O my mind, chanting the Naam, the Name of the Lord, you will be saved.
9Dhroo, Prahlaad and Bidar the slave-girl's son, became Gurmukh, and through the Naam, crossed over. ||1||Pause||
10In this Dark Age of Kali Yuga, the Naam is the supreme wealth; it saves the humble devotees.
11All the faults of Naam Dayv, Jai Dayv, Kabeer, Trilochan and Ravi Daas the leather-worker were covered.
12Those who become Gurmukh, and remain attached to the Naam, are saved; all their sins are washed off. ||2||
13Whoever chants the Naam, all his sins and mistakes are taken away.
14Ajaamal, who had sex with prostitites, was saved, by chanting the Name of the Lord.
15Chanting the Naam, Ugar Sain obtained salvation; his bonds were broken, and he was liberated. ||3||
16God Himself takes pity on His humble servants, and makes them His own.
17My Lord of the Universe saves the honor of His servants; those who seek His Sanctuary are saved.
18The Lord has showered servant Nanak with His Mercy; he has enshrined the Lord's Name within his heart. ||4||1||
19Maaroo, Fourth Mehla:
20The Siddhas in Samaadhi meditate on Him; they are lovingly focused on Him. The seekers and the silent sages meditate on Him as well.
21The celibates, the true and contented beings meditate on Him; Indra and the other gods chant His Name with their mouths.
22Those who seek His Sanctuary meditate on Him; they become Gurmukh and swim across. ||1||
23O my mind, chant the Naam, the Name of the Lord, and cross over.
24Dhanna the farmer, and Balmik the highway robber, became Gurmukh, and crossed over. ||1||Pause||
25Angels, men, heavenly heralds and celestial singers meditate on Him; even the humble Rishis sing of the Lord.
26Shiva, Brahma and the goddess Lakhshmi, meditate, and chant with their mouths the Name of the Lord, Har, Har.
27Those whose minds are drenched with the Name of the Lord, Har, Har, as Gurmukh, cross over. ||2||
28Millions and millions, three hundred thirty million gods meditate on Him; there is no end to those who meditate on the Lord.
29The Vedas, the Puraanas and the Simritees meditate on the Lord; the Pandits, the religious scholars, sing the Lord's Praises as well.
30Those whose minds are filled with the Naam, the source of nectar - as Gurmukh, they cross over. ||3||
31Those who chant the Naam in endless waves - I cannot even count their number.
32The Lord of the Universe bestows His Mercy, and those who are pleasing to the Mind of the Lord God, find their place.
33The Guru, granting His Grace, implants the Lord's Name within; servant Nanak chants the Naam, the Name of the Lord. ||4||2||
